When a building is located far from the public power network on the street, a private pole is normally required. In such circumstances, utility companies like Ausgrid or Endeavour Energy in Sydney will only extend their service to the property's limit. The property owner need to then arrange for the installation of facilities to connect from that point to their meter box, making a private power pole installation necessary.
Prior to beginning any work, it is crucial to conduct a comprehensive evaluation of the website. An experienced electrician or authorized company (ASP) will check the property to figure out the most appropriate positioning for the pole, considering elements such as the proximity to the primary grid connection point, the routing of the circuitry, and any prospective barriers like trees or structures. Additionally, they should assess the proper kind of pole needed-- whether timber, steel, or composite-- and guarantee the appropriate height for adequate clearance over driveways and other structures. The choice of Sydney replacement of private power pole pole product is an essential option, as each option comes with its own advantages and disadvantages. Lumber poles are a conventional and resilient choice, whereas galvanised steel poles supply enhanced strength and toughness, especially in coastal areas prone to rust. Composite poles, being a more contemporary choice, are light-weight and resistant to decay and termite damage.
After completing the site assessment and choosing the type of pole, the next action involves acquiring the required regulative approvals. In New South Wales, it is obligatory for all electrical work to meet stringent security guidelines and be carried out by a licensed professional. The Accredited Company (ASP) will manage the approval procedure in coordination with the pertinent energy distributor, verifying that all designs and strategies follow their technical requirements. This consists of sending a thorough style outlining the pole's positioning, cable television dimensions, and any trenching prepare for underground segments of the connection. The physical power pole installation is a multi-step process. Initially, the website is prepared, and a hole is dug to the defined depth. A crane or excavator is often used to lift and position the heavy pole into location. The pole is then backfilled with a stabilising material, like concrete, to guarantee it stands safely. As soon as the pole is firmly in the ground, the electrical work can start. This includes running the brand-new service cable television from the point of connection at the border, up the new pole, and then either overhead or underground to the meter box on the building. All cabling should be installed and terminated by a licensed electrician, following strict safety protocols.
Following the completion of the private power pole installation, a compulsory evaluation needs to be carried out. An agent from the electrical energy distributor will go to the website to guarantee that the installation satisfies all regulatory requirements and security requirements. Upon passing the assessment, the distributor will provide a "Consent to Connect" certificate, permitting the home to be linked to the power grid and get electrical energy.
Property owners with a personal pole need to look after continuous upkeep themselves, unlike poles on public land that are maintained by the electricity supplier. It is recommended to perform routine inspections to try to find any decay, rot, or damage, particularly in older timber poles. This proactive upkeep approach is important for making sure the security and reliability of the power supply in the long run.

Furthermore, the height and placement of the pole are governed by strict clearance rules. Cables need to be at a particular height above driveways, paths, and other structures to prevent accidental contact. This is especially important for residential or commercial properties with big equipment or cars. These rules are non-negotiable and are a crucial part of the final assessment procedure. By sticking to these policies, the ASP guarantees the brand-new connection is not just practical but likewise safe for everyone on the residential or commercial property and in the surrounding location.
